Shortened Lust, ruined by Caution. It's sad when making money override good art. I watched it today. It was great but could have been much much better, still am upset that movie was cut cos the main essence was missing, still a good movie nonetheless. Tang wei was really good and I think Leehom still need more practice. He was better in this role than his previous few but when compared to Tang Wei and Tony Leung, still not as good. (I'm not a bias fan!) However, you can see his effort and hard work put in this movie. As for the accent.. I think he was required to speak that way just not used to hearing him speak this way. Even Tony's accent in the film was different. Tang Wei was good in all Cantonese, Shanghainese, English and Chinese. Lee Ang sent all of them to attend Language class before filming the show. The sex scenes were rather graphic and a tad hard to digest though it was just maybe a short one min combined. As for Leehom's violent scene, hardly any was shown, it was more of a touch-and-go.
